Rockbridge
Rockbridge has lower-than-average household income, with a median household income of $40,313. Population has declined 11% since 2000. 7%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her, below the national rate of 28%. Median home value is $61,300. With a median age of 47.9, the population is older than the US median of 37.2. Households here earn about 28% less than the Illinois median.
